Transaction 3d11332583829768513e4ee78f35382c55b64620c6fcb035a2b7899d95326d96
1 Input
1 Output
-
3d11332583829768513e4ee78f35382c55b64620c6fcb035a2b7899d95326d96:0
- value
- 466037
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abefc33fec3a2dada712dee56321f05cfce56a2d OP_EQUAL
- address
- 3HN8hMJLA6UxhB7r2r8tR7SecoCpPEQfv2